Transaction

328299599f8a29b11ddaa28cff572d24e54f6b3d3094c838884aec10a76c1b3c

Summary

In Block507554
TimeSun, 31 Dec 2023 15:22:00 UTC
Total Input551.37499452 Nebula
Total Output585.37499452 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
464644 Confirmations585.37499452 Nebula
Raw Transaction